For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public middle school serving 30 students in 59018, MT.
The top-ranked public middle school in 59018, MT is Shields Valley 7-8.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public middle school in zipcode 59018 have an average math proficiency score of 55% (versus the Montana public middle school average of 34%), and reading proficiency score of 55% (versus the 47% statewide average). Middle schools in 59018, MT have an average ranking of 10/10, which is in the top 10% of Montana public middle schools.
